Senior data scientist & software architect on RAPIDS. EDA, Recsys, and representation learning enthusiast. I enjoy using data to make better sense of the world.
- Maryland, USA
- http://www.calrissian.org
- @cjnolet
Highlights
- Pro
Block or Report
Block or report cjnolet
Report abuse
Contact GitHub support about this user’s behavior. Learn more about reporting abuse.
Report abusePopular repositories
-
-
-
entity-sandbox Public
Example of using the decorator to structure a loosely structured object and provide transaction to both the unstructured & structured objects.
Java 2
-
-
1,018 contributions in the last year
Less
More
Activity overview
Contributed to
rapidsai/raft,
rapidsai/cuml,
DrTimothyAldenDavis/GraphBLAS
and 25 other
repositories
Contribution activity
March 2023
Created 12 commits in 2 repositories
Created 4 repositories
- cjnolet/legate.sparse Python
- cjnolet/quickstart Shell
- cjnolet/knowhere C++
- cjnolet/ggnn Cuda
Created a pull request in rapidsai/raft that received 9 comments
Removing FAISS from build
This depends on #1202 so those changes are also included here. This should also not be merged until that PR is merged.
+13
−888
•
9
comments
Opened 21 other pull requests in 6 repositories
rapidsai/raft
10
merged
1
closed
2
open
- [skip ci] Adding small readme image
- Add image to RAFT README.
- Forward merge branch 23.04 into 23.06
-
Using compiled version of
spdlogfrom RMM -
Pass minimum target compile options through
raft::raft - Small updates to docs
- Revert "Generic linalg::map (#1329)"
-
Consolidate pre-compiled specializations into single
libraftbinary - Small follow-up to specializations cleanup
- Fixing select_k specializations
- Fixing remaining bug in ann_quantized
-
Using int64_t specializations for
ivf_pqandrefine - RAFT skeleton project template
rapidsai/cuml
1
open
1
closed
1
merged
rapidsai/cugraph
1
open
1
closed
nv-legate/legate.sparse
1
open
rapidsai/rmm
1
open
wphicks/knowhere
1
open
Reviewed 33 pull requests in 5 repositories
rapidsai/raft
23 pull requests
- Reduce compile times of distance specializations
-
Consolidate pre-compiled specializations into single
libraftbinary - Gram matrix support for sparse input
- Fix ivf flat specialization header IdxT from uint64_t -> int64_t
- Remove faiss_mr.hpp
- Fix serialize documentation of ivf_flat
- Rename optional helper function
- Add dispatch based on compute architecture
- Replace faiss bfKnn
- Update and standardize IVF indexes API
- IVF-Flat Python wrappers
-
Pass minimum target compile options through
raft::raft - Generic linalg::map
- Generic linalg::map
- Fused L2 1-NN based on cutlass 3xTF32 / DMMA
- Add end-to-end CUDA ann-benchmarks to raft
- Simplify distance/detail to make is easier to dispatch to different kernel implementations
- IVF-PQ: manipulating individual lists
- Numerical stability fixes for l2 pairwise distance
- mdspan view for IVF-PQ API
- Temporary buffer to view host or device memory in device
-
Add stream overloads to
ivf_pqserialize/deserialize methods - Update to GCC 11
rapidsai/cuml
6 pull requests
milvus-io/knowhere
2 pull requests
rapidsai/rmm
1 pull request
erikbern/ann-benchmarks
1 pull request
Created an issue in rapidsai/raft that received 1 comment
[FEA] Break apart more headers to reduce compile times
The sizes of many of our headers are leading to pretty poor compile performance. This includes not just public API headers but also headers in the …
1
comment
Opened 6 other issues in 1 repository
rapidsai/raft
6
open
2
contributions
in private repositories
Mar 20




